8:00 AM - 9:30 AM    Pickleball- Outdoors - Summer Outdoor Pickleball Beginner/Intermediate Session C
Come join us at our courts at Forges Field for the fastest growing sport in America! A Paddle sport created for all ages and skill levels.  The rules are simple and the game is easy for beginners to learn, but can develop into a quick, fast paced, competitive game for experienced players.  It’s a fun sport that combines many elements of tennis, badminton and ping pong.  We will provide all the equipment.  (you are more than welcome to bring your own paddles). *no make ups for outdoor pickleball Beginners and Experienced players welcome, we will have 6 courts to play on.  Space is limited to the first 50 people registered. *YOU MUST REGISTER TO PLAY. THIS IS A PICK UP LEAGUE FORMAT AND NOT AN INSTRUCTIONAL PROGRAM.  THERE IS NO INSTRUCTOR AT THIS PROGRAM.For beginners, please check out the following YouTube video to learn the basics of the game: Pickleball Instructional VideoOnly portable toilets available

11:00 AM - 12:30 PM    Parkour Summer Clinic - Summer Parkour Clinic Ages 5-7
Parkour is a training discipline using movement that developed from military obstacle course training. Participants aim to get from one point to another in a complex environment, without assistive equipment and in the fastest and most efficient way possible. Parkour includes running, climbing, swinging, vaulting, jumping, rolling, quadrupedal movement, and other movements.  Come learn this exciting sport in a safe environment with trained professionals!http://pkgenboston.com/who-we-are/
